#da121d h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#da121d is composed of 85.5% red, 7.1%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.7% magenta, 86.7%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 356.7 degrees, a saturation of 84.7% and a lightness of 46.3%. #da121d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ff243a with #b50000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

● #da121d color description : Vivid red.
The hexadecimal color #da121d has RGB values of R:218, G:18,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.87,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14291485.
